Senior Specialist enhancing apprenticeship programs and initiatives for California Community Colleges. Providing guidance and support for educational institutions, employers, and community-based organizations.
Responsibilities
Provide critical support for the technical assistance strategy, coordination, and implementation
Ensure that educational institutions, employers, state agencies, and community-based organizations receive high-quality guidance to enhance and scale apprenticeship programs and initiatives
Lead all aspects of the development and implementation of the community of practice and related technical assistance activities (convenings, informational calls, conference presentations, etc.,)
Responsible for tracking grant deliverables
Work collaboratively with the project teams to plan, design, staff, and facilitate various in-person and virtual learning convenings and meetings
Provide guidance on registered apprenticeships and pre-apprenticeships to internal and external stakeholders
Maintain strong working relationships with various stakeholders
Requirements
Minimum of five (5) + years of related work experience in workforce development, apprenticeship/pre-apprenticeship, career education, job training, or higher education.
Demonstrates a growth mindset and a commitment to quickly developing subject matter expertise in apprenticeship and related workforce strategies.
Strong written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to produce high-quality reports, presentations, and technical guidance documents.
A self-starter and quick learner with a bias for action who is highly motivated and outcome-oriented, always seeking innovative approaches to project execution.
Working knowledge of New & Innovative apprenticeship, pre-apprenticeship, and enhanced OJT concepts.
Candidates with limited apprenticeship experience must demonstrate a strong interest and capacity to become a subject matter expert in this space within their first few months on the team.
